Zum Hauptinhalt springen

MQTT-Nutzlast

MQTT-Nutzlast

Die MQTT-Nutzlast ist der Teil einer MQTT-Nachricht, der die tatsächlichen Daten enthält, die zwischen den Clients und dem Broker ausgetauscht werden. Diese Nutzlast kann in verschiedenen Formaten vorliegen, einschließlich JSON, XML oder einfachem Text.

Struktur der MQTT-Nutzlast

Die Struktur der Nutzlast hängt von der Anwendung ab, die die MQTT-Nachricht sendet. Hier sind einige Beispiele:

  • JSON: Häufig verwendet für strukturierte Daten.
  • XML: Eine weitere Möglichkeit, strukturierte Daten darzustellen.
  • Text: Einfacher Text, der für einfache Nachrichten verwendet wird.

Beispiel für eine JSON-Nutzlast

{
"temperature": 22.5,
"humidity": 60
}

Beispiel für eine XML-Nutzlast

<sensorData>
<temperature>22.5</temperature>
<humidity>60</humidity>
</sensorData>

Tipps zur Verwendung von MQTT-Nutzlasten

  • Achten Sie darauf, die Nutzlast so klein wie möglich zu halten, um die Bandbreite zu optimieren.
  • Verwenden Sie ein konsistentes Format, um die Verarbeitung der Daten zu erleichtern.
  • Berücksichtigen Sie die Sicherheit der übertragenen Daten, insbesondere bei sensiblen Informationen.